The Clutter Habit You Need to Break
Text your thoughts and questions!
Have you ever felt like you finally got your clutter under control, only to have it creep back in before you know it? This week, I’m unpacking a subtle yet powerful habit that consistently undermines our decluttering efforts. It's something society often encourages, making it even harder to recognize and overcome.
It’s essential to evaluate what you bring into your life, such as evaluating the physical things, obligations/ ideas, and scheduling commitments. We are often too quick to allow these things in without considering the impact. It’s a habit that doesn’t serve us and keeps us from making space for what matters.
This week, episode 259 of the Positively LivingⓇ Podcast is about the clutter habit you need to break!
